POST /getServices
Liste der verfügbaren Dienste und Länder abrufen
Diese Anfrage wird vom Onlinesim-Server an Ihren Server alle 2 Minuten gesendet, um die aktuelle Anzahl der verfügbaren Nummern zu erhalten. Ihr Server muss die Anzahl der Nummern im unten beschriebenen Listenformat zurückgeben.
Für die Authentifizierung wird Ihr Partner-API-Schlüssel verwendet, der im Anfragetext übergeben wird.
WARNING
Ihr Server muss die tatsächliche Anzahl der gleichzeitig verfügbaren Nummern zurückgeben. Wenn Sie beispielsweise einen SIM-Bank mit 512 Ports haben, aber nur 64 GSM-Module in der Ausrüstung, müssen Sie 64 Nummern zurückgeben, nicht 512.
DANGER
Die Verletzung dieser Bedingung führt zu einer automatischen Blockierung der Ausgabe Ihrer Nummern durch das System für 30 Minuten.
WARNING
Ihr Server muss die Liste mit der Anzahl der verfügbaren Nummern innerhalb von 10 Sekunden nach Erhalt der Anfrage ausgeben. Wenn nach Ablauf dieser Zeit keine Antwort erhalten wird, wird die aktuelle Anfrage automatisch abgebrochen.
INFO
operatorMap muss den Betreiber any enthalten, dessen Anzahl von Nummern die Summe der Nummern aller verfügbaren Betreiber für jeden Dienst ist.
Jede erfolgreiche Operation sollte den Zähler der für diesen Dienst verfügbaren Nummern um 1 verringern. Wenn die Operation abgebrochen oder fehlgeschlagen wurde (SMS kam nicht an), bleibt der Zähler unverändert.
Das Ergebnis der Operation hängt vom Wert des Parameters status ab, der in der Anfrage FINISH_ACTIVATION übergeben wird.
Parameter
| Name | Typ | Beschreibung |
|---|---|---|
Authorization* | string | Siehe Details hier Beispiel: Bearer apikey |
Anforderungs-Body
Anfragetext vom Onlinesim-Server
Content-Type:
application/jsonBodyobject
actionstringErforderlich
Name der Methode, in diesem Fall GET_SERVICES
Enumeration:
GET_SERVICESStandard:
GET_SERVICESBeispiel:
GET_SERVICESkeystringErforderlich
API-Schlüssel Ihres Onlinesim-Partnerprofils
Antworten
200
“Die Antwort Ihres Servers auf die Anfrage GET_SERVICES muss
im folgenden Format sein:”
Codebeispiele
Keine Codebeispiele verfügbar